Quick Summary

The episode recounts how, on the outskirts of Bouerat Harbour in Libya, a small British special forces team plotted to destroy a vital German fuel depot that supplied Axis forces. The operation aimed to cut off the enemy’s fuel supplies and disrupt their logistics in the North African campaign.
